RIDI announced on the 9th that it will premiere the short drama 'The swamp that eats people: The wish of the flesh-eating ghost,' adapted from the popular episode 'Salmokji' of the entertainment show 'Midnight Horror Story,' through the short drama platform 'Kanta' in Japan.

The office action drama 'Electronic Brain Director Jeong' featuring comedian Jeong Jun-ha and group ATEEZ's Yunho, which aired in August, ranked first on the 'Kanta' platform on the day of its release, and the number of new users increased by about 200% compared to the previous day.

Following that, on the 12th, a fantasy revenge drama titled 'The vampire tutoring teacher has moved in,' starring former KARA member Kang Ji-young, is set to be released. RIDI stated that it will continue to strengthen its global content competitiveness by leveraging its intellectual property (IP) expansion strategy utilizing existing entertainment and drama formats through 'Kanta.'

A RIDI representative noted, 'Kanta is not only discovering new IPs but also reinterpreting existing popular IPs into short dramas to broaden the genre's spectrum,' and added, 'Through this diversification and localization strategy for IPs, we plan to provide a wide range of K-content experiences to global users.'
